You pick your ingredients and the broth/ sauce flavor: beef broth (soup, spicy), tomato (soup, non spicy) or mala stir fry (dry, spicy.)
We ordered mild beef broth which was flavorful but actually more like moderate level, so make sure you can handle spice. The tomato broth was OK. Ingredients were fresh and the whole place was clean.
Ingredients pricing is RM 3.45/50g. On average in our group, our meals cost around RM 45 - RM 55 each.
